The AIESEP Board Elections for the 2026–2030 term will be held at the AIESEP 2026 World Congress in Taipei. These elections are a vital part of our Association’s democratic governance and offer members an opportunity to contribute to AIESEP’s global leadership and strategic direction.

Introduction
The AIESEP Board of Directors has 14 members. These are divided into two categories:
- Representatives of institutional members (n = 6)
- Representatives of individual members (n = 6)
The AIESEP President and Secretary General are elected by all eligible AIESEP members (institutional and individual), prior to the election of the Individual and Institutional Board of Directors, at the AIESEP General Assembly during the AIESEP World Congress. The 6 institutional board members are elected by institutional members and the 6 individual board members are elected by individual members.
NOTE:
- To be eligible to vote in the general assembly, member registration must be processed by May 1st, 2026, and be valid through the duration of the AIESEP 2026 conference.
- To be eligible to apply to serve on the Board of Directors, member registration must be processed by May 1st 2026 and be valid through the duration of the AIESEP 2026 conference.
To be eligible to nominate, members must:
- Hold a current, AIESEP membership at the time of nomination;
- Have attended at least one AIESEP activity (such as a Conference or Specialist Seminar) in the two years prior to nomination; and
- Be prepared to contribute actively to the work of the Board and broader AIESEP community throughout the four-year term.

Key Dates:
- May 1st 2026
– Closing of the list of AIESEP members eligible to vote at the GA. Memberships must be valid through the duration of the conference.
– Deadline for submission of Candidate Application Forms & Video to be considered for a position on the AIESEP Board of Directors
– Deadline for receipt of proposals from AIESEP members of items to be included in the agenda of the General Assembly.
- May 15th 2026 – Final GA Agenda and supporting documentation will be circulated to AIESEP Members
- TBD June 16th-19th 2026 – AIESEP 2026 General Assembly and Board of Directors Election
